Whether you need city parking, commuter parking, special event parking, monthly parking, or airport parking, or are just looking for discount parking, Parking.com will help you find the best parking spot near your destination. Search for convenient parking lots and garages across the U.S., in over 80 cities, including NYC, Boston, Washington DC, Philadelphia, Chicago, San Francisco, and Los Angeles. Simply search for a parking spot where and when you need it, compare parking rates, reserve, and pre-pay for parking at your desired location. Staff was busy on Oprah Day 2020 Tour…
Staff was busy on Oprah Day 2020 Tour but was courteous and was working hard to take care of the customers. We were on a long line and my sister is handicapped and even though they were busy a staff member took the time to find out what type of car we had so he could expedite us out of there. We didn't ask for special treatment but they just gave it to us anyway. Now that is what I call service and compassion - THANK YOU!

I bought a parking pass through the…
I bought a parking pass through the app, the confirmation number did not work. While waiting on the confirmation number to work a employee takes my car with no ticket and parks it. One attendant tells another to go find the car, the attendant comes back and does not write the lic plate. This is 20 to 30 minutes in with all the confusion, we actually walk down to get the lic plate number ourselves while they argue, and my girlfriend pays while the confusion is going on. I call customer care yesterday, a nice lady is giving us the refund on the $40.00, but not the $55.00. I asked why i'm getting refunded on the $40.00 i should get refunded the $55.00 since i paid in advance Keep the $40.00. Still no reply to email. waiting on the result hoping it turns out for the best. #605537 BTW Merri was a great help and offered engaged service, but this is after the nightmare.
